Sajai - Rannod, Shivpuri

Sajai is a village situated in the Rannod tehsil of Shivpuri district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 35 km from Badarwas and around 50 km from Shivpuri. Sajai village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Sajai is 455989. The village covers a total geographical area of 691.85 hectares and falls under the 473781 pincode. Badarwas is the nearest town, located about 35 km away.

Sajai village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Kolaras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Guna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Sajai

As per Census 2011, Sajai village has a total population of 2,392 people, consisting of 1,257 males and 1,135 females. The village has 453 households and a sex ratio of 902 females per 1,000 males. There are 295 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,522 literate and 870 illiterate residents. Additionally, 705 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 14 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Sajai

Sajai is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Lukwasa, while the nearest airport is Gwalior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 118.9 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Badarwas to Sajai is about 35 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Shivpuri to Sajai is about 50 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.4 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
